Australia critical minerals projects are entering a new phase—one that focuses less on digging and more on processing and refining. When Alcoa Corporation and Japan’s Sojitz Corporation announced plans for a gallium recovery plant backed by the U.S. and Australian governments, it signaled a structural pivot. The facility will produce about 100 tonnes of gallium annually, roughly 10% of global supply, positioning Australia as a significant mid-stream player in the global critical minerals chain.
Simultaneously, Iluka Resources’ Eneabba rare-earth refinery—the first of its kind in the nation—is set to produce between 17,000 and 23,000 tonnes of separated oxides by 2027. Together, these projects mark a clear strategic shift: Australia critical minerals policy is now about capturing more value at home.
Why the Future of Australia Critical Minerals Depends on Processing
For decades, Western governments treated mining as the solution to supply-chain risk. But the real bottleneck lies further downstream—in refining, separation, and purification. China still controls over 80% of rare-earth processing and dominates gallium and germanium markets.
The U.S.–Australia Critical Minerals Framework, designed to unlock US$8.5 billion in joint investment, directly addresses this gap. Its goal is to make Australia a refining and separation hub, ensuring its mineral feedstock is processed domestically rather than sent to China. For miners, this means higher margins, better traceability, and stronger pricing power.
Alcoa–Sojitz: The Flagship of Australia’s Gallium Ambition
At Alcoa’s Western Australian alumina operations, the company will install gallium recovery circuits in partnership with Sojitz. The Australian government is contributing up to US$200 million in concessional equity, matched by U.S. co-investment and shared offtake rights.
Gallium’s strategic importance lies in semiconductors, radar systems, and renewable energy technologies. By producing roughly 100 tonnes annually, the project will diversify a market that has long relied on China. It also exemplifies how the Australia critical minerals sector is moving toward integrated industrial ecosystems—using by-product recovery and government risk-sharing to create scalable new supply chains.
Iluka’s Eneabba Refinery: Australia Critical Minerals Hub
Iluka’s Eneabba refinery represents the centerpiece of this new industrial model. Once completed, it will become Australia’s first integrated facility capable of producing both light and heavy rare-earth oxides, including neodymium, praseodymium, dysprosium, and terbium—essential for EV motors and wind-turbine magnets.
The refinery’s ability to accept third-party feedstock is what makes it transformative. Instead of exporting mixed concentrates, smaller miners will have a domestic buyer and processor. Eneabba, in effect, becomes the national mid-stream hub for Australia critical minerals—a model that could be replicated across Western Australia and the Northern Territory.
Financing the Future of Australia Critical Minerals
The framework’s financial engine relies on blended capital: public equity, concessional loans, and U.S. Export-Import Bank guarantees. More than US$2 billion in Letters of Interest have been issued to Australian critical minerals developers in rare earths, magnesium, and advanced materials.
One key beneficiary is Arafura Rare Earths, developer of the Nolans project in the Northern Territory. It has received conditional approval for US$100 million in equity from Australia’s Export Finance Agency and up to US$300 million from the U.S. EXIM Bank. Once operational, Nolans could supply 5% of global rare-earth demand, further anchoring Australia’s position in the mid-stream.

What’s Next for Australia Critical Minerals
Over the next year, market watchers expect final investment decisions for Alcoa–Sojitz’s gallium plant, commissioning progress at Eneabba, and the conversion of government Letters of Interest into binding financing. Japan’s involvement in magnet manufacturing and U.S. defence offtakes will likely tighten the trilateral supply web.
If executed effectively, the next five years could transform Australia from an exporter of raw ore into a strategic processor at the heart of the Indo-Pacific’s critical minerals supply chain.
